
Positive adjustable linear voltage regulator, 750mA output current, 2% accuracy, and a 260mV dropout voltage. Features a maximum input voltage of 10V and a minimum input voltage of 2.7V, with an adjustable output voltage range from 1.2V to 5.5V. Operates across a temperature range of -40°C to 125°C, with a maximum power dissipation of 904mW. Includes power good and enable functions, with a quiescent current of 80uA. Packaged in an 8-SOIC (D) case, supplied on tape and reel.
